For the duration of the months of summer here at Lower Bear Campground, high temperatures typically reach the 90's. Through the dark hours of summer temperatures dip down into the 50's. The wintertime comes with highs in the 60's, and nighttime lows at Lower Bear Campground during the wintertime typically dip into the 30's.
Not much rainfall falls here at Lower Bear Campground; the month of February is the wettest with most of the rain, and July meanwhile is the driest month.
